What is FIA WEC TV?

The app is a video platform designed for endurance racing fans. It offers live races, replays, expert commentary, and live data for the World Endurance Championship (WEC) and the 24 Hours of Le Mans. The app provides full and exclusive access to live timing and data information, on-board cameras during the races, and thousands of hours of historic race archives. Users can select the package that suits them, whether it's watching the entire season with the "100% FIA WEC" pass, a single round with the "MY RACE" pass, or a unique pass for the "24 Hours of Le Mans."

Better than original, though it doesn’t want to be.

FIAWECTV is genuinely much better than the one that came before it, but you have to REALLY fight it to get to a working state.

First I went to log in, it’s been a minute so I chose to recover my account. Selecting forgot password brought me back around to the same page I was just on. In short, that account is now lost to the ether.

That’s fine, I like the idea of signing up for a WEC account anyway so I’m not just limited to watching races on my phone. So I signed up for a new account. It’s at this point that any error message FIAWECTV threw at me was in French, despite the language being set to English. My French is limited to begging for an ambulance, so this wasn’t much help.

I sign up and I get emailed a verification code. This code does not work. It sent me to a blank webpage. Thinking maybe it worked I went back and tried to sign in and now FIAWECTV is shouting at me in French again.

Long story short I finally got signed up and logged in about a half hour later of just resending the email over and over until one code finally took. A half hour isn’t a long time, and I have patience after all I’m an endurance race fan, we have to have at least a little. But it doesn’t bode well when every aspect of signing up is broken in someway, what is the rest of the season going to be like?
